BT has been fined £77,000 by the Information Commissioner's Office, after it sent nearly five million nuisance emails to customers.

The investigation found that the telecoms company did not have customers' consent for such direct marketing.

The 4.9 million emails, sent between December 2015 and November 2015, promoted three charities.

BT said it was "disappointed" by the ICO's decision to impose a fine.
